What affects the price

The final price for impact windows depends on several variables specific to your home. The biggest factors include the total number of openings you need to cover, the style of the windows, and the specific glass thickness required for your local building codes. Opting for specialized frame materials or custom sizes will naturally push your investment higher compared to standard configurations. Additionally, the complexity of the installation process—such as the condition of your existing frames or the height of your home—plays a major role in the budget. About this service

These windows are engineered with a durable interlayer that prevents the glass from shattering upon high-velocity impact. You need them if you live in a region prone to severe weather and want to protect your interior from wind and flying debris. Price factors include energy efficiency ratings and hardware choices. Summer heat makes the energy efficiency of impact windows highly noticeable. High-performance glass helps keep your interior cool by blocking intense solar heat, which can take the load off your air conditioning system. If you find your home struggling to stay cool, upgrading your windows now provides an immediate benefit in comfort and utility savings throughout the hottest months.
